About MMK
State Street Prime Money Market ETF (MMK) is designed to provide investors with a convenient way to access the money market. As an exchange-traded fund (ETF), MMK offers the liquidity and transparency of a publicly traded security. The fund invests primarily in a diversified portfolio of high-quality, short-term money market instruments, such as U.S. government securities, repurchase agreements, and commercial paper. The investment objective of MMK is to seek current income consistent with the preservation of capital and maintenance of liquidity. State Street, a well-established financial institution, manages the fund, bringing its expertise in asset management and ETF operations to bear. MMK is passively managed, meaning it seeks to replicate the performance of a specific money market index. This approach aims to provide investors with a return that closely tracks the index's performance, net of fees and expenses. The fund's focus on prime money market instruments reflects a commitment to credit quality and liquidity, making it a suitable option for investors seeking a safe haven for short-term funds. MMK is available to a wide range of investors, including individuals, institutions, and financial advisors. Its accessibility through major exchanges and brokerage platforms makes it a versatile tool for cash management and short-term investment strategies.

Industry Context
Money market funds play a crucial role in the financial system by providing a safe and liquid outlet for short-term investments. These funds invest in high-quality, short-term debt instruments, such as Treasury bills, commercial paper, and repurchase agreements. The industry is highly regulated to ensure the safety and stability of these funds. The competitive landscape includes a mix of large asset managers and smaller specialized firms. MMK competes with other money market funds, as well as other short-term investment options, such as certificates of deposit and high-yield savings accounts. The growth of the money market fund industry is influenced by factors such as interest rates, economic conditions, and regulatory changes.

What are the main risks for MMK?
The main risks for MMK include changes in interest rates, credit quality deterioration, and regulatory changes affecting money market funds. Rising interest rates could negatively impact the fund's net asset value, while declining interest rates could reduce its yield. Credit quality deterioration of underlying investments could lead to losses. Regulatory changes, such as those implemented after the 2008 financial crisis, could impact the fund's operations and returns. Additionally, increased competition from other short-term investment options could put pressure on MMK's market share.
